Boost Mobile Announces $1 Day Chat Plan

481098.jpg

Boost Mobile Launches Pay as You Go Chat Plan with Unlimited Nights & Weekends, Mobile to Mobile and Text Messaging for $1/Day

Boost Mobile, a lifestyle-based telecommunications brand and wholly-owned division of Sprint Nextel (NYSE:S) today announced a new daily pay as you go offer enabling customers to talk and text to more people for a dollar a day.

“No one has a better dollar a day plan in wireless,” said Sam DiSalvo, senior pricing manager, Boost Mobile. “This plan is for heavy talkers looking for value with no surprises or contracts.”

UNLIMITED CHAT

Boost Mobile’s dollar a day Chat Plan(SM) offers unlimited nights and weekends and unlimited mobile-to-mobile calling. Boost Mobile’s mobile-to-mobile calling includes more than 40 million Boost, Sprint and Nextel subscribers. Plus, lower daytime rates are provided for 10 cents a minute. Customers still have the option to use Boost’s Nationwide Walkie-Talkie for an additional dollar a day.

UNLIMITED TEXT

With the Chat Plan(SM), unlimited domestic text messaging is also included at no additional charge.

$1/DAY CHAT PLAN(SM) INCLUDES:

  • Unlimited Nights: Mon – Sun 9pm – 7am
  • Unlimited Weekends: Fri 9pm – Mon 7am
  • Unlimited Mobile-to-Mobile
  • Unlimited Text Messaging
  • 10-Cent Daytime Minutes: Mon – Fri 7am – 9pm

About Boost Mobile
Boost Mobile is a youth lifestyle brand and division of Sprint Corporation (NYSE: S) that offers premium wireless phones and services with no contracts, credit checks or activation fees. Boost is among the most popular prepaid wireless brands in the U.S. and now has 4.6 million customers – the majority of which are under the age of 26. Boost-branded wireless phones with its exclusive Boost™ Walkie-Talkie service are available nationwide at approximately 17,500 major retail and independent wireless dealer locations; with Re-Boost™ available at approximately 100,000 locations throughout the U.S.
